Chesapeake hasn't had much luck against South River recently, but that could start to change on Tuesday. The Chesapeake Cougars will challenge the South River Seahawks.
Chesapeake is headed into Tuesday's contest looking for a big change in momentum after dropping their third straight game on Friday. They lost 73-53 to Southern. For those keeping track at home, that's the biggest loss the Cougars have suffered against the Bulldogs since February 6, 2018.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ask South River). They put the hurt on Severn Run with a sharp 89-67 win on Friday. Given the Seahawks' advantage in MaxPreps' Maryland basketball rankings (they are ranked 27th, while Severn Run are ranked 250th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
South River's victory was their seventh straight at home, which pushed their record up to 14-1. Those victories came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 71.9 points per game. As for Chesapeake, their defeat dropped their record down to 1-13.
Chesapeake came up short against South River in their previous meeting back in February of 2024, falling 68-60. Can Chesapeake av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
